Soft gelatin capsules (softgels) represent the premier oral dosage technology for lipophilic active pharmaceutical ingredients (APIs) and hydrophobic nutraceutical compounds. Unlike conventional tablets or hard capsules, softgels deliver bioactives in a pre-dissolved or solubilized liquid/suspension matrix, eliminating the rate-limiting dissolution step in the human gastrointestinal tract.
Our softgel shells utilize high-grade bovine, porcine, or fish gelatin calibrated to a precise Bloom strength of 150 to 200 Bloom. Plasticizers such as purified glycerin, sorbitol-sorbitan solutions, and non-crystallizing polyols are blended at exact ratios (0.4 to 0.8 plasticizer-to-gelatin ratio) to ensure optimal ribbon elasticity, rapid disintegration, and long-term physical stability without shell softening or embrittlement.
To capture growing plant-based and vegetarian consumer segments, our R&D hub has perfected non-animal softgel shell technology using modified tapioca starch and carrageenan matrices. These vegan shells offer superior thermal stability (withstanding storage temperatures up to 45°C), zero risk of cross-linking, and extended shelf life under tropical climatic zone IV conditions.

The market is rapidly shifting from single-active lipid suspensions toward complex multi-phase systems. Technologies such as Beadlet-in-Softgel and Liquid-Combo softgels allow incompatible ingredients (e.g., water-soluble B vitamins suspended in lipid Omega-3 oil) to co-exist in a single dosage form without cross-degradation.
Synthetic dyes like Titanium Dioxide (E171) are strictly banned across the European Union and restricted globally. Future-proof procurement requires natural colorants derived from chlorophyll, beetroot extract, riboflavin, and caramel, alongside organic glycerin plasticizers to preserve clean-label regulatory alignment.

The global dietary supplement softgel market is projected to reach $8.2 Billion by 2030, growing at a compound annual growth rate (CAGR) of 6.8%. Key drivers include rising consumer demand for high-potency bioactives, increased prevalence of vitamin D and Omega-3 deficiencies, and the physical superiority of softgels regarding swallowability and taste masking.
From an engineering perspective, modern softgel plants are integrating Smart Automation & Real-Time In-Line Inspection Systems. Laser vision systems inspect seam thickness, shape uniformity, and color consistency at speeds exceeding 100,000 capsules per hour. Advanced dehumidification drying tunnels utilize closed-loop heat pump drying (HPD) technology, reducing thermal stress on heat-sensitive actives while cutting energy consumption by 40%.
